I have been stitching like a mad woman and have finally finished my first Heaven and Earth Designs chart. To say I am thrilled would be an understatement. I loved stitching this piece apart from page 2 where I had a little wobble and vowed never to stitch on it again. But I put my big girl pants on and filled all the silly little squares I had left, lesson learnt, and soon got into the swing of it. So without further ado my I present Mini Be Good for Goodness Sake, artwork by Dona Gelsinger, chart by Heaven and Earth Designs. I stitched it on 18ct magic guide aida using 2 threads over one square.
